What is the difference between Contract Payroll Manager vs Payroll Specialist?

AspectContract Payroll ManagerPayroll Specialist
CredentialsTypically requires payroll management experience, certifications like CPP or FPCOften requires payroll or accounting certifications, basic payroll training
Work EnvironmentManages payroll processes, oversees teams, works with HR and finance departmentsPerforms payroll processing, data entry, and compliance tasks
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in companies needing temporary or project-based payroll managementCommon in organizations with ongoing payroll processing needs
Search & Comparison IntentOften compared for managerial roles in payrollCompared for entry to mid-level payroll processing roles

The Contract Payroll Manager typically oversees payroll operations, manages teams, and handles complex payroll issues, often requiring management experience and certifications. In contrast, a Payroll Specialist focuses on executing payroll tasks, data entry, and compliance. Both roles are essential in payroll functions but differ in scope, responsibility, and experience level.

What are some common challenges faced by contract payroll managers, and how can they be addressed?

Contract Payroll Managers often encounter challenges such as adapting quickly to new payroll systems, ensuring compliance with varying labor regulations, and managing tight deadlines for multiple clients or departments. To address these challenges, it's important to have strong organizational skills, remain current with legal updates, and communicate effectively with both HR and finance teams. Leveraging robust payroll software and maintaining detailed documentation can also help streamline processes and minimize errors during transitions.

What is a contract payroll manager?

A Contract Payroll Manager is a professional responsible for overseeing the payroll process within an organization on a temporary or contractual basis. They ensure that employees are paid accurately and on time, manage payroll compliance, and often implement payroll systems or processes. Contract Payroll Managers may be hired to cover staff absences, manage transitions, or handle increased workloads. Their duties typically include processing payroll, resolving discrepancies, and ensuring adherence to tax laws and company policies.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a contract payroll man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Contract Payroll Manager, you need strong knowledge of payroll processing, compliance regulations, and accounting principles, typically supported by a bachelor's degree in accounting, finance, or a related field. Proficiency with payroll software such as ADP, SAP, or QuickBooks, as well as familiarity with timekeeping systems, is usually required, and certifications like CPP (Certified Payroll Professional) are highly valued. Excellent attention to detail,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ication skills help in managing deadlines and collaborating with HR and finance teams. These competencies are crucial for ensuring accurate and timely payroll operations, maintaining legal compliance, and supporting organizational financial integrity.

Job Summary
Responsible for prospecting and running Auris Payroll presentations both in person and over the phone to small and mid-sized merchants and businesses to ultimately close deals within a fast sales cycle. As a Payroll Territory Manager (PTM), you will report to the Payroll Division Manager (PDM). Activities include explaining our value proposition to clients via Atlas CRM, upselling current clients on other Auris products and services, and maintaining regular communication with the PDM. Additionally, the PTM is responsible for training and coaching Payroll Client Advisor, who report to them.
Your role as the PTM is to close sales of our business solutions with clients throughout the area. You will work closely with your local PDM to set appointments with business owners over the phone, face to face, through your network, and via referral partnerships that you build. You will then run scheduled appointments, uncover needs and present Heartland payroll solutions to close sales in small to mid-sized businesses.
During the training period, your PDM will accompany you on your initial appointments to train you on our short-cycle sales process using our tablet-based CRM platform, Atlas, used for lead generation, sales presentations, on the spot client financial analysis and paperless contract processing. You will also accompany Payroll Client Advisors on their initial appointments to train. After training you will have the opportunity to set up your own work schedule to maximize the upside of the residuals on the business you bring in.
